Real Name: Josef Alois Krips
Austrian conductor, born 8 April 1902 in Vienna, Austria and died 13 October 1974 in Geneva, Switzerland.
He studied with Felix Weingartner and served as his assistant at the Vienna Volksoper from 1921 until 1924.
In 1933 became a resident conductor at the Vienna Volksoper, and a regular conductor at the The Great Symphonic Brass And String Orchestra Of The Vienna State Opera.
He fled Austria in 1938 after the Anschluss (his father, although he had converted to Catholicism, was Jewish by birth). He moved to Belgrade, but returned to Vienna at the end of the war, and helped rebuild the Vienna State Opera and the Vienna Philharmonic.
Krips held music directorships with the London Symphony Orchestra, Buffalo Philharmonic and the San Francisco Symphony.
